One isotope of aluminum is 27/13al. how many electrons would a neutral atom of this isotope contain?

A neutral atom of _13^27Al contains 13 electrons.

The atomic number is 13, so the atom has 13 protons (+).

If the atom is neutral, it must contain 13 electrons (-).
